2. We are in peak flu season. Please be aware
of flu symptoms: fever, headache, extreme
tiredness, dry cough, sore throat, muscle
aches, runny or stuffy nose, and some may
exhibit stomach symptoms such as nausea,
vomiting, and/or diarrhea. These symptoms
will last for several days. If your child has a
fever, however low grade, please keep them
home. Students must be fever free for 24
hours, without medicine, before returning to
school. Also, please encourage your child to
wash their hands.
